The Insanity That Was Flugtag

Last Saturday was Redbull Flugtag in Nashville. Flugtag is German for "Flying Day" and as near as I can gather is pronounced flewg-tawg. This was pure insanity if I ever saw it. Teams built flying machines (well most of them didn't actually fly very well), which they pushed off a boat/podium/? at which point they flew/plummeted three stories into the Cumberland River below. And the crowd was just crazy. I've been to a few different concerts at the riverfront, and I've never seen so many people there -- some accounts estimate attendance of 80,000! People were packed in like sardines and passing out left and right from the heat.
